Box Score Entering the third set tied at 1-1, DePauw rattled off back-to-back victories to secure a 3-1 win over Denison on Saturday afternoon in Greencastle, Ind. The victory gave the Tigers a 2-0 season sweep over the Big Red in 2011.
Denison dropped a close first set 25-23 when they gave up two straight points to DePauw after the set was deadlocked at 23. In set two, the Big Red was able to tie the match at one set apiece when they dropped the Tigers 25-22. Leading 24-18 in the second set after an Elsa Manning kill, DePauw reeled off four straight points before Big Red senior Kristen Hughes ended the set with a kill of her own.
However, DePauw would outscore the Big Red 50-29 in the final two sets en route to its 19th win of the season. Abby Balbach's 22 kills led the way for the Tigers, while Katie Petrovich and Annie Collier followed with 13 and 11 kills, respectively.
For the Big Red, seniors Lauren Strowder and Hughes posted 17 and 11 kills, respectively. Claire Koneval accounted for 40 of her team's 43 assists. Defensively, Brooke Beavers and Koneval combined for 24 digs.
Denison falls to 10-15 overall and 5-8 in North Coast Athletic Conference, while DePauw improves to 19-10 and 10-4 in league play. The Big Red returns to the court at Hiram on Tuesday (Oct. 25). Match time is slated for 7:00 p.m.
